The <strong>WRF</strong> modeling system software is in the public domain and is freely available forcommunity use.The <strong>WRF</strong>-NMM System Program ComponentsFigure 1 shows a flowchart for the <strong>WRF</strong>-NMM System Version 3. As shown in thediagram, the <strong>WRF</strong>-NMM System consists of these major components:• <strong>WRF</strong> Preprocessing System (WPS)• <strong>WRF</strong>-NMM solver• Postprocessor utilities and graphics tools including <strong>WRF</strong> Postprocessor (WPP)and RIP• Model Evaluation Tools (MET)<strong>WRF</strong> Preprocessing System (WPS)This program is used for real-data simulations. Its functions include:• Defining the simulation domain;• Interpolating terrestrial data (such as terrain, land-use, and soil types) to thesimulation domain;• Degribbing and interpolating meteorological data from another model to thesimulation domain and the model coordinate.(For more details, see Chapter 3.)<strong>WRF</strong>-NMM SolverThe key features of the <strong>WRF</strong>-NMM are:• Fully compressible, non-hydrostatic model with a hydrostatic option (Janjic,2003a).• Hybrid (sigma-pressure) vertical coordinate.• Arakawa E-grid.• Forward-backward scheme for horizontally propagating fast waves, implicitscheme for vertically propagating sound waves, Adams-Bashforth Scheme forhorizontal advection, and Crank-Nicholson scheme for vertical advection. Thesame time step is used for all terms.• Conservation of a number of first and second order quantities, including energyand enstrophy (Janjic 1984).• Full physics options for land-surface, planetary boundary layer, atmospheric andsurface radiation, microphysics, and cumulus convection.• One-way and two-way nesting with multiple nests and nest levels.(For more details and references, see Chapter 5.)<strong>WRF</strong>-NMM V3: User’s Guide 1-2
